Bug 532710: Use better colours for AST View label provider.
updated based on JDT UI coding conventions
Change-Id: Ia77f7cecfd1b7f4db9d0cc1a1b6b93af8702e6e5
diff --git a/org.eclipse.jdt.astview/src/org/eclipse/jdt/astview/views/ASTViewLabelProvider.java b/org.eclipse.jdt.astview/src/org/eclipse/jdt/astview/views/ASTViewLabelProvider.java
index b0b67c1..95607c8 100644
--- a/org.eclipse.jdt.astview/src/org/eclipse/jdt/astview/views/ASTViewLabelProvider.java
+++ b/org.eclipse.jdt.astview/src/org/eclipse/jdt/astview/views/ASTViewLabelProvider.java
@@ -46,7 +46,7 @@
//to dispose:
private final Font fAllocatedBoldItalic;
private final Color fLightRed;
- private Color selectedElemBGColor;
+ private Color fSelectedElemBGColor;
public ASTViewLabelProvider() {
fSelectionStart= -1;
@@ -60,12 +60,12 @@
fDarkGreen= display.getSystemColor(SWT.COLOR_DARK_GREEN);
fDarkRed= display.getSystemColor(SWT.COLOR_DARK_RED);
- selectedElemBGColor= new Color (display, 232, 242, 254);
+ fSelectedElemBGColor= new Color(display, 232, 242, 254);
String currLineColor= EditorsUI.getPreferenceStore().getString(AbstractDecoratedTextEditorPreferenceConstants.EDITOR_CURRENT_LINE_COLOR);
- String [] rgb= currLineColor.split(","); //$NON-NLS-1$
+ String[] rgb= currLineColor.split(","); //$NON-NLS-1$
if (rgb.length == 3) {
try {
- selectedElemBGColor= new Color(display, Integer.parseInt(rgb[0]), Integer.parseInt(rgb[1]), Integer.parseInt(rgb[2]));
+ fSelectedElemBGColor= new Color(display, Integer.parseInt(rgb[0]), Integer.parseInt(rgb[1]), Integer.parseInt(rgb[2]));
} catch (NumberFormatException e) {
// do nothing, colour would remain the backup value
}
@@ -171,7 +171,7 @@
return fLightRed;
}
if (fSelectionStart != -1 && isInside(element)) {
- return selectedElemBGColor;
+ return fSelectedElemBGColor;
}
return null;
}
@@ -239,7 +239,7 @@
@Override
public void dispose() {
super.dispose();
- selectedElemBGColor.dispose();
+ fSelectedElemBGColor.dispose();
fLightRed.dispose();
fAllocatedBoldItalic.dispose();
}